Hector Neris Earns Win in Philadelphia Phillies vs Chicago Cubs Game

Chicago dropped a 17-8 decision at Citizens Bank Park on Thursday as Philadelphia legged out a win behind winning pitcher Hector Neris.

Philadelphia was favored by -147 and came through for bettors backing them. The game went OVER the consensus closing total of 8.5.

Philadelphia got 1 innings from Matt Moore, who gave up 2 earned runs on 1 hits, while striking out 0. Hector Neris earned the victory, while the Phillies got 4 RBIs from Bryce Harper in the win.

Chicago got a 0.2-inning outing from Rex Brothers in the loss. He gave up 1 earned runs, 0 walks and 1 hits in his time on the mound, while Willson Contreras had 2 hits in the loss for the Cubs.

Philadelphia enjoyed an edge at the plate with a 16-10 advantage in hits.

Philadelphia heads into a battle against New York. Chicago, meanwhile, will have their next action against Milwaukee.
